你查询的IP:[203.95.5.133]  地理位置:中国–上海–上海科研网

最新查询124.14.193.11 117.72.64.203 117.100.143.227 124.248.70.48 61.128.159.113 123.112.94.158 210.25.184.10 116.112.121.147 58.192.215.96 203.95.5.133 122.224.92.44 117.58.183.203 58.87.64.36 202.127.208.87 218.64.158.19 203.166.160.207 221.199.224.129 202.14.235.25 116.194.217.8 210.5.142.44 116.194.104.13 60.232.48.171 121.192.55.201 117.128.218.213 124.240.128.40 202.125.176.123 124.172.229.1 202.90.252.167 123.56.87.124 203.174.96.53 123.8.138.164